Ammoland: Diamondback Firearms Announces New CEO

Diamondback Firearms is excited to announce the appointment of Faith Denman as its new Chief Executive Officer (CEO), effective April 2023. Denman was appointed to the role by Bobby Fleckinger, who founded Diamondback and has served as the CEO from the beginning. Fleckinger will retain an active role in the business, and Denman will work closely with him to continue to drive the company’s success.

Denman and Fleckinger have worked closely together for over 22 years and have built Diamondback into the company that it is today. With her vast industry experience, Denman is well-equipped to lead the company into the future.

“I am honored to be appointed as the new CEO for Diamondback and look forward to what the future brings,” says Denman. “I love this industry and what it stands for. I’m excited to step into this role and continue Diamondback’s commitment to our industry and its customers. I am grateful for the opportunity to build upon this legacy with a team of such hardworking and passionate individuals at Diamondback.”

This is relevant to the knife community since Diamondback purchased Southern Grind a couple of years ago. Since then, the knife side has gone largely silent, but they were at Blade Show and are intending to ramp things back up this year.
